I help busy professionals lose 16 to over 30 pounds in just four months in a way that is fun and easy and keeps it off for good. Heart of palm. Hands down one of my most favorite vegetables. It's a little pickly, it's crunchy. I chop this up, I put this in salads, um, you can mix it in with pasta and that kind of a thing. But what's great about it is that it has fiber and protein. Yes, protein. Garbanzo beans. Easy peasy way to get protein and fiber in a salad. You can turn them into hummus. You can. I just toss them in, sauté them with vegetables in a pan that I'm, you know, tossing chicken. And you know how I do that? I always just add, I don't know, a quarter cup or so, half cup of garbanzo beans for the extra fiber, little extra protein, extra smiles, you know, just extra. Oh, black beans. What can't you make with your black beans? Like, you could just mash them with olive oil in a pan and some sea salt and some cumin and some onion powder and have just quick little black beans to make a black bean burrito or something. Um, but I use this most often for my fast Turkey chili recipe. Anything black bean soup. It's just black beans. Have black beans around. Throw them in a salad, eat some. I said heart of palm was my number one, but I lied. It's artichoke hearts. These, I, I. This is my favorite vegetable, really. I think because it's so high in fiber, it's high in protein. Just rinse like you can turn them over on a paper towel or just rinse them a little because sometimes they can be higher in sodium and I like to control my sodium. Yummy yummy yummy. Chop them and put them in everything. Skipjack tuna in olive oil if you can. This one's in water, however you get it. Fantastic to keep in your kitchen all the time.
